The role of the Vision in WMO and in discussion with partners Used widely in WMO and in discussion with partners In the WMO Space Programme and interaction with space agencies through CGMS and other forums In the discussion for the surface based observing systems On the complementation of space-based and surface-based observing systems On the added values of the surface-based observing system Variables which cannot be observed from space Validation of satellite data Collection of high resolution data regionally and more timely for critical applications Continuity of data records for climate applications Vision 2040 update of the implementation plan EGOS-IP
